Keeping Your Cool: The Essential Guide to Refrigerator Repair Parts

Every day, refrigerators play an indispensable role in preserving our food and maintaining the freshness of our meals. But what happens when this silent guardian of our kitchens begins to falter? Often, the solution lies not in a costly replacement but in understanding and sourcing the right refrigerator repair parts. Whether you’re a seasoned DIY enthusiast or simply someone looking to save a few bucks, knowing your way around these parts can make all the difference.

Common Refrigerator Repair Parts and Their Functions

From compressors to thermostats, a refrigerator is a complex assembly of components working harmoniously. The compressor acts as the heart, circulating refrigerant throughout the system. When it fails, cooling performance drops drastically. The evaporator fan helps distribute cold air inside the fridge, while the condenser coil dissipates heat. Each part has a distinct role, and understanding these can help you spot problems early.

Signs You Might Need to Replace Refrigerator Parts

Is your fridge making unusual noises? Are temperatures inconsistent, or is there excessive frost build-up? These can be telltale signs that certain parts need attention. For instance, a faulty defrost timer or heater can cause frost accumulation. A malfunctioning thermostat might lead to erratic temperature control. Recognizing these symptoms early can prevent food spoilage and save you money in the long run.

Where to Find Quality Refrigerator Repair Parts

Sourcing genuine, high-quality repair parts is crucial for the longevity of your appliance. Many manufacturers offer OEM (Original Equipment Manufacturer) parts through authorized dealers and online stores. Additionally, reputable third-party suppliers provide compatible parts that meet strict quality standards. Always ensure you have your refrigerator’s model number handy to find the perfect match.

DIY Repairs vs Professional Help

While replacing some parts like door gaskets or water filters can be straightforward, others require technical skills. Faulty compressors or sealed system components are best handled by certified technicians due to safety risks and complex tools needed. However, with proper guides and precautions, many homeowners successfully undertake minor repairs, enhancing their skills and saving repair costs.

Maintenance Tips to Extend the Life of Your Refrigerator Parts

Regular maintenance can help prevent premature failure of essential components. Cleaning condenser coils, checking door seals, and ensuring proper airflow inside the unit can make a significant difference. Scheduling periodic inspections by professionals ensures that parts operate optimally and any emerging issues are addressed promptly.

In conclusion, understanding refrigerator repair parts empowers you to maintain one of the most vital appliances in your home. By recognizing symptoms early, sourcing quality components, and knowing when to seek professional assistance, you can keep your refrigerator running efficiently for years to come.

Understanding Refrigerator Repair Parts: A Comprehensive Guide

Refrigerators are essential appliances in modern households, ensuring food preservation and convenience. However, like any other appliance, they can encounter issues that require repair. Understanding the various refrigerator repair parts and their functions can help you diagnose problems and make informed decisions when repairs are needed.

Common Refrigerator Parts and Their Functions

Refrigerators comprise numerous components, each playing a crucial role in maintaining optimal performance. Here are some of the most common parts:

1. Compressor

The compressor is often referred to as the heart of the refrigerator. It circulates refrigerant throughout the system, ensuring efficient cooling. If your refrigerator is not cooling properly, the compressor might be the culprit.

2. Condenser Coils

Located at the back or beneath the refrigerator, condenser coils release heat absorbed from the interior. Dust and debris can accumulate on these coils, reducing their efficiency. Regular cleaning is essential to maintain optimal performance.

3. Evaporator Coils

These coils are found inside the freezer compartment and are responsible for absorbing heat from the refrigerator's interior. If these coils are frosted over, it can lead to inefficient cooling and increased energy consumption.

4. Thermostat

The thermostat regulates the temperature inside the refrigerator. If the temperature fluctuates or the refrigerator fails to cool, the thermostat might need replacement.

5. Door Seals

Door seals, or gaskets, create an airtight seal when the refrigerator door is closed. Damaged or worn-out seals can lead to air leaks, causing the refrigerator to work harder and consume more energy.

Diagnosing Common Refrigerator Issues

Understanding the symptoms of common refrigerator problems can help you identify the faulty parts. Here are some issues and their potential causes:

1. Refrigerator Not Cooling

If your refrigerator is not cooling, it could be due to a faulty compressor, thermostat, or evaporator fan. Checking these components can help pinpoint the issue.

2. Excessive Frost Buildup

Excessive frost buildup in the freezer can indicate a problem with the defrost system, including the defrost heater, thermostat, or control board.

3. Strange Noises

Unusual noises, such as rattling or buzzing, can be caused by a malfunctioning compressor, evaporator fan, or condenser fan. Inspecting these parts can help identify the source of the noise.

4. Water Leaks

Water leaks can occur due to a clogged or frozen defrost drain, a faulty water inlet valve, or a damaged water filter. Regular maintenance can prevent these issues.

Maintaining Your Refrigerator

Regular maintenance is key to extending the lifespan of your refrigerator and preventing costly repairs. Here are some maintenance tips:

1. Clean the Condenser Coils

Clean the condenser coils at least twice a year to ensure efficient heat dissipation. Use a coil cleaning brush and vacuum to remove dust and debris.

2. Check the Door Seals

Inspect the door seals for any signs of damage or wear. Replace them if they are cracked or torn to maintain an airtight seal.

3. Defrost the Freezer

If your freezer does not have an automatic defrost system, manually defrost it regularly to prevent excessive ice buildup.

4. Replace the Water Filter

Replace the water filter every six months to ensure clean water and prevent clogs in the water dispenser.

When to Call a Professional

While some refrigerator repairs can be done DIY, complex issues require professional intervention. If you are unsure about the cause of the problem or lack the necessary tools and expertise, it is best to call a professional technician.

Conclusion

Understanding refrigerator repair parts and their functions can help you maintain your appliance and address issues promptly. Regular maintenance and timely repairs can extend the lifespan of your refrigerator, saving you money in the long run.

The Hidden World of Refrigerator Repair Parts: An In-Depth Analysis

The refrigerator is a marvel of modern engineering, designed to preserve food and maintain optimal temperatures with minimal energy consumption. However, behind its sleek exterior lies a complex network of components that work together to ensure its functionality. This article delves into the intricate world of refrigerator repair parts, exploring their roles, common issues, and the impact of technological advancements on their design and efficiency.

The Evolution of Refrigerator Technology

Refrigerators have evolved significantly since their inception. Early models relied on hazardous chemicals like ammonia and sulfur dioxide for cooling. Today, modern refrigerators use environmentally friendly refrigerants such as R-134a and R-600a, which are less harmful to the ozone layer. This shift has not only improved safety but also enhanced energy efficiency.

Key Components and Their Functions

Understanding the key components of a refrigerator is crucial for diagnosing and repairing issues. Here are some of the most critical parts:

1. Compressor

The compressor is the heart of the refrigerator, responsible for circulating refrigerant throughout the system. It compresses the refrigerant gas, raising its temperature and pressure before it moves to the condenser coils. Modern compressors are designed to be more energy-efficient and quieter, reducing noise pollution and energy consumption.

2. Condenser Coils

Condenser coils are located at the back or beneath the refrigerator and are responsible for releasing heat absorbed from the interior. These coils can accumulate dust and debris over time, reducing their efficiency. Regular cleaning is essential to maintain optimal performance and prevent overheating.

3. Evaporator Coils

Evaporator coils are found inside the freezer compartment and are responsible for absorbing heat from the refrigerator's interior. These coils can become frosted over, leading to inefficient cooling and increased energy consumption. Regular defrosting is necessary to prevent this issue.

4. Thermostat

The thermostat regulates the temperature inside the refrigerator. It monitors the internal temperature and signals the compressor to turn on or off as needed. A faulty thermostat can lead to temperature fluctuations and inconsistent cooling.

5. Door Seals

Door seals, or gaskets, create an airtight seal when the refrigerator door is closed. Damaged or worn-out seals can lead to air leaks, causing the refrigerator to work harder and consume more energy. Regular inspection and replacement of door seals are crucial for maintaining energy efficiency.

FAQ

What are the most common refrigerator parts that need repair?

+

Common refrigerator parts that often require repair include compressors, thermostats, evaporator fans, condenser coils, door gaskets, and defrost heaters.

How can I identify if a refrigerator part needs replacing?

+

Signs include unusual noises, inconsistent cooling, frost buildup, water leakage, or the refrigerator not turning on. Specific symptoms depend on the part affected.

Is it safe to replace refrigerator repair parts by myself?

+

Some repairs like replacing door seals or water filters can be done safely by homeowners. However, complex parts such as compressors or sealed systems should be handled by professionals due to safety risks.

Where can I buy genuine refrigerator repair parts?

+

Genuine parts can be purchased from manufacturer-authorized dealers, official websites, or trusted online retailers that specialize in appliance parts.

How often should refrigerator parts be inspected or maintained?

+

It’s recommended to inspect key components like condenser coils and door seals every 6 months and schedule professional maintenance annually to ensure optimal performance.

What are the benefits of using OEM parts versus aftermarket parts?

+

OEM parts guarantee compatibility and quality as they are made by the original manufacturer, while aftermarket parts can be more affordable but vary in quality and fit.

Can faulty refrigerator parts affect energy consumption?

+

Yes, malfunctioning parts such as compressors or door seals can cause the refrigerator to work harder, leading to increased energy usage and higher utility bills.

What should I consider before deciding to repair or replace my refrigerator?

+

Consider the age of the appliance, cost of repair versus replacement, availability of parts, and potential energy savings with a newer model.

Are there eco-friendly refrigerator repair parts available?

+

Some manufacturers offer eco-friendly or more energy-efficient components designed to reduce environmental impact and improve appliance sustainability.

How can regular maintenance extend the life of refrigerator parts?

+

Regular maintenance like cleaning coils, checking seals, and monitoring temperatures helps prevent wear and tear, reducing the likelihood of part failures and extending appliance lifespan.
